Quick Facts — Aurora city

What is the median household income in Aurora city?
The median household income in Aurora city is $125,567 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in Aurora city?
The poverty rate in Aurora city is 1.7%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in Aurora city?
$371,400 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in Aurora city?
The median gross rent in Aurora city is $1,704 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of Aurora city residents have a college degree?
57.4% of adults in Aurora city h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
